Workshop Objectives
A hands-on introduction for Field and Headquarters program and project
managers, and scientists and engineers participating in DOE environmental
restoration programs to cost estimating and validating principles and practices
to enable better management and control of EM projects.
Why You Should Attend
Cost baselines form the basis for all EM activities from contracting,
life-cycle baselines, and progress tracking to budget formulation and execution.
Therefore, accurate and defensible cost estimates are key to successful
execution of EM projects. As a participant in DOE EM projects, you are
responsible for ensuring development and validation of project cost baselines.
At this workshop, you will gain a practical understanding of cost estimating
principles and practices that can be applied to better enable you to increase
managerial and fiscal control of ER program and projects.
What You Will Learn
- Estimating and validation terminology and DOE practices
- Estimating methods and techniques
- How to prepare a cost estimate
- How to review and validate cost estimates
- How to validate a budget request
- How to integrate the cost estimating process into DOE's budget cycle
- Cost estimating tools and resources
